I just recently purchased 4 Infinity Kappa series 6x8 2 way speakers for my Ford Focus that are rated at 100 w rms and 300 w peak. I'm pushing them with a Phoenix Gold RYVAL v754 4 channel amp that is rated at 130 w per channel rms at 2 ohm's. Since these speakers are 2 ohm speakers, should I worry about turning down the gain? Also, am I gonna be ok running the factory speaker wire or should I install heavier gauge wire for these Infinitiy's? Lastly, do you think this amp is a good amp for these speakers? Thanks...Chris

I have owned that very amp. I must say it's not a bad choice at all. Check you speaker wire if you can, can you tell the gauge or guess? I have a ford explorer, and I left the stock speaker wire the way they are, and I'm running about the same wattage through them without any problem.

Just turn down the gain at first, and then adjust accordingly, I think you will be fine.
